IF YOU ARE ON WINDOWS SERVER 2003 or later:
Some users have reported problems running GoldBox on Windows Server 2003 or later. This usually means that Microsoft is preventing the GoldBox EXEs from loading. To reverse this:
1. Right-click the MyComputer shortcut and select Properties, then select the Advanced tab.
2. Click Settings pushbutton in Performance section. Select the Data Execution Prevention tab.
3. If the "Turn on DEP for all programs and services except those I select" is selected, click the Add pushbutton and choose EVERY single EXE in the GoldBox root folder. That includes PLUSRUN.EXE and BR7.EXE. You might also have to add the BDEADMIN.EXE, in the BDE Administrator folder.
4. AFTER you add all the GoldBox EXEs, you must REBOOT THE SERVER for the changes to take effect.

LINKED DOCUMENT PATH CHANGE:
If you have GoldBox PRO, use the dedicated LINKS Path or File Changer at the Setup menu. It is easier to setup, is more complete, and offers more options. Please DO NOT use the below procedure.
If you only have GoldBox BASIC, there is a way, via Global Replace, to do a 'bare bones' Linked Document Path Replace. It will replace ONLY the path, if you know the current Path or Path Fragment beforehand. It will NOT replace a linked Email Message, and will not alter the flag or time for syncing the physical disk file. The changes made to the record, however, are sync-stamped.
Go to Setup / REPLACE Records / NEW Setup and choose the 2nd radiobutton. The following is the screen to use as a guide if you have GoldBox-5. This assumes that you wish to change the Path Fragment C:\GX5 to D:\GOLDBOX5. In your scenario, substitute the actual fragments:
